Handover: the Bramblefold stale-cache bug is closed. Root cause was a missed invalidation on profile edits; fix shipped in the Copperwick release, plus a TTL safety net. New folks should read the postmortem before touching cache code. The full writeup and timeline are on the internal page below.

operations page: https://grafana.zemvarworks.corp/pages/view/dash/fc7bb3490edf

**Building Access — Vexley Studio**

The Vexley training-video studio sits on Level 4, east corridor. Reception may admit booked staff only; check the day sheet first. Red lamp on means recording — do not open. Deliveries go to the anteroom, never inside. The studio door keypad accepts the current pass code below.

turnstile pass: bdg-QU-7

**Action item (PM-214, Coldvault archival):** Automate archiving of cold storage buckets older than the retention cutoff. Manual sweeps missed two regions last quarter and blew the storage budget. Owner: infra rotation. Sweep cadence, batch size, and age thresholds must be config-driven, not hardcoded, so on-call can tune under load. Dry-run mode required before first prod run. Proposed defaults for review at sync are below.

limits module of fahog-kahop:
CAPS = {
    "fraeth": 189,
    "drumir": 842,
}